I TO THE RESIDENTS OF DRYBREAD & NEIGHBORHOOD. NOTICE. ANY Person found Driving any of our Horses about or Using our Stockyards without permission will be Prosecuted. GLASSFORD, BROS. Matakauui Station, September 25, 1808. NOTICE. ON and after* this date, POISON tor DOGS will be laid on Run No. 249. STRODE ii FRASER. Earnscleugh Station, 28th April, 1806. CAUTION. pOISON, on and after thisdate, wi be LAID on Messrs. DOUGL.VS and ALDERSON’S Station JAMES COWAN, (Manager) Kawarau Station, August, 16th, 1867. CAUTION. FROM and after this date POISON for DOGS will be laid on the Run of Messrs. M'Laren, Greig and Co. No. 221, Moutere Station, August 21, 1866. NOTICE. ON and after this date, Poison for Dogs will be laid on Run No 339. ROBERT STEWART Manager. Hawksburn Station, 11 th February, 1867.
